SAUNDERS, Robert (c.1514-59), of Flore, Northants.

Family and Education
b. c. 1514, 2nd surv. s. of Thomas Saunders of Sibbertoft by Margaret, da. of Richard Cave of Stanford; bro. of Edward Saunders. educ. M. Temple, ?adm. 1518. m. (1) Margaret, da. and h. of Thomas Stanton of Stanton, Mon., 2s. 1da.; (2) by Oct. 1558, Joyce, da. of Sir John Goodwin of Upper Winchendon, Bucks., at least 1s.
Offices Held

Jt. (with Francis Saunders) steward, Brackley 1558.

Main residence: Flore, Northants.

SAUNDERSON, Nicholas (c.1562-1631), of Saxby, Lincs.

Family and Education
b. c. 1562, 1st s. of Robert Saunderson of Saxby and Fillingham by his 2nd w. Catherine, yst. da. of Vincent Grantham of St. Katherine’s, Lincoln; bro. of Robert. educ. Oxf. BA 1579; L. Inn 1579. m. (1) bef. 1593, da. of William Rokeby; (2) bef. 1599, Mildred, da. and h. of John Hiltofte of Boston, 4s. 3da. suc. fa. 2 Nov. 1583, aged 21. Kntd. 1603; cr. Bt. 1611, Visct. Castleton [I] 1627.
Offices Held

J.p. Lincs. (Lindsey) from 1591; Notts. from c. 1592; commr. sewers Lincs. by 1589, sheriff 1592 – 93, 1613 – 14, commr. recusancy 1624.

Main residence: Saxby, Lincs.

SANDYS, Samuel (1560-1623), of Ombersley, Worcs.

Family and Education
b. 28 Dec. 1560, e. surv. s. of Edwin Sandys, abp. of York, by his and w.; bro. of Edwin II. educ. M. Temple 1579. m. at Southwell, Notts. 1586, Mercy (d.1629), da. of Martin Culpepper of Worcs., 4s. 7da. suc. fa. 1588. Kntd. 1603.
Offices Held

J.p. Worcs. from c. 1600; member, council for Virginia 1612; sheriff, Worcs. 1618 – 19; member, council in the marches of Wales 1623.

Main residence: Ombersley, Worcs.
